Just because the QB has the ball, does not mean you lose all responsibilities for forward progress. At this point the QB is just a runner and that is your primary. Depending whether or not you had receivers on your side, you still have to keep your head on a swivel and be aware of both potential passers and receivers. Anyone can call a facemask on a runner if they see it. The only thing the WH has is the QB after the ball is passed. Your umpire was wrong in telling you that. You could have had two flags if the Referee saw it.
